α-Ecdysone is a phytoecdysteroid, synthesized from cholesterol, and one of the major insect molting hormones. Ecdysone is secreted by the ecdysial glands present in insects.

Biochem/physiol Actions
Ecdysone exerts its effects via the ecdysone receptor and regulates larval molting, reproduction, and metamorphosis in insects.
